Duties and responisbilites:

  • Participate the Sprint Planning effort to automate test procedures and cases using approved software tools, following our internal QA Automation standards and best practices
  • Coach/mentor a team of QA Automation engineers to be high performing members of an agile/Scrum team
  • Participate in defining best practices and work flows to be implemented by the QA team.
  • Maintain and enhance the current test automation process to meet the departments’ goal of frequent and efficient release of high-quality software.
  • Work with peer managers within the department to adopt best practices and tools, as well as identify and implement scale initiatives.
  • Review Automation frameworks in compliance with department standards and practices. Mentor other automation engineers in this practice. The priorities are accuracy, reliability, flexibility, usability (clarity of logged messages, etc.), and performance. This includes implementing new or refactoring existing: Automated and Manual Test Cases, Automation Infrastructure
  • Lead the Automation design and planning meetings.
  • Periodically review automated testing results to triage failures and determine the root cause to be eliminated
  • Submit to and participate in peer automation code reviews. Continually work to raise the standards in our team.
  • Work with management and other senior automation engineers to identify, define, and establish procedures, standards, and best practices for automation software development.
  • Contribute fresh, new ideas during automation developer meetings demonstrating a commitment to on-going learning.
  • Design and develop automation frameworks from scratch using automation testing tools
  • Design End-to-end automation development including planning, development, optimization, and testing of complex workflows
  • Help to identify project risks and to recommend actions to minimize risk
  • Ability to advocate for Improvements in automation engineering efforts to management
  • Involved in requirements review and participate in architecture/design reviews with an emphasis on test automation/performance strategy and ensuring best practices
  • Capture quality assurance data and metrics to provide insights and conclusions
  • Estimate and perform risk analysis for quality delivery

 

Requirements:

  • 7+ years of hands-on experience in automated testing and framework creation with 2-3 years as a senior automation engineer/lead
  • Able to create/architect entire frameworks from scratch required
  • Able to lead investigation and resolution of automation problems within own discipline with minimal oversight.
  • Experience in advising team to identify automatable test cases at different layers (UI, Services and Data layer tests). Ability to working with developers to build automation/performance friendly code is highly desirable
  • 4 years of experience in Selenium Testing
  • Experience of CI/CD platforms, focusing on technical artifact organization, integration testing, and scripted deployment
  • Exceptional knowledge and skill with Python/C#/Java are essential. Alternate, relevant experience may be considered.
  • Experience writing and fine-tuning SQL queries as well as investigating and deciphering existing schema. Microsoft SQL Server expertise required.
  • Experience with advanced debugging techniques, such as breakpoints, watches, and attaching to remote processes, etc.
  • Experience working with Azure DevOps is preferred.
  • Knowledge of cloud technologies like AWS/Azure and experience of testing micro-services, containers, dockers is a plus
  • Ability to quickly and independently learn about new technologies, business and technical terms, and concepts is essential.
  • Dedicated to continuous education by obtaining industry-related certifications and training.
  • Ability to collaborate with multiple departments and teams, demonstrating high-quality interpersonal skills
  • Excellent research, analytical, and organization skills with an exceptional eye for detail.
  • Experience in testing financial services software is a big plus
